在移動應用開發走向自動化、模APP塊化的趨勢下,代碼模板成為了應用開發的重要工具。代碼模板類似于一個可復用的代碼片段,是應用開發中常用的一種技術。使用代碼模板能夠提高開發效率,降低開發成本。
代碼模板是一套通用的代碼結構和APP開發邏輯的集合,包含了一些應用開發中經常用到的功能模塊。這些模塊可以是UI界面、數據庫操作、網絡請求、推送通知等。通過代碼模板,開發人員可以快速完成應用開發的各個模塊,并且可以對代碼進行修改、定制,滿足不同的應用需求。
下面介紹一些常用的APP開發代碼模板:
1. MVP模板
MVP模板是一種應用開發模式,由Model、View、Presenter三個組件構成。MVP模式將業務邏輯和視圖分離,使得應用代碼更加清晰易懂,方便維護。使用MVP模板可以使開發者快速搭建MVP模式的應用框架,提高開發效率和代碼質量。
2. ORM模板
ORM模板是一種對象關系映射框架,將數據庫中的表結構映射到相應的對象上,使得開發人員可以通過面向對象的方式操作數據庫。使用ORM模板可以省去大量的手寫SQL語句,提高開發效率和代碼可讀性。
3. 網絡請求模板
網絡請求模板可以幫助開發人員封裝常用的網絡請求操作,如GET、POST等,節省大量的編寫時間。在應用開發中,網絡請求是非常頻繁的。使用網絡請求模板能夠降低編寫網絡請求代碼的難度,使得代碼更加簡潔易懂。
4. Push推送模板
Push推送模板可以幫助開發人員實現消息推送功能,如推送通知、消息提醒等。使用Push推送模板可以節省大量的編寫時間,并且可以使得消息推送功能實現更加穩定有效。
5. UI布局模板
UI布局模板可以幫助開發人員封裝常用的UI模板,如列表、表單等。在應用開發中,UI布局是非常常見的,并且具有相似的結構和布局。使用UI布局模板可以減輕代碼量,使得應用的UI布局更加統一美觀。
6. 圖片處理模板
圖片處理模板可以幫助開發人員封裝常用的圖片處理操作,如圖片裁剪、圖片縮放等。在應用開發中,圖片處理是非常頻繁的。使用圖片處理模板可以降低編寫圖片處理代碼的難度,并且可以提高圖片處理的效率。
以上是常見的一些APP開發代碼模板,使用代碼模板能夠
大大提高應用開發的效率和質量,減輕開發人員的編寫工作量。從Django快速搭建網站框架到復雜的物聯網應用,代碼模板都有著廣泛的應用。